My old boss told me to stop using text slang in emails and I fought it for weeks
Way back in 2014 I worked at a small marketing firm in Austin. My boss pulled me aside after I sent a client email with "u" instead of "you" and "btw" in there too. She said it made me look careless even if the client was chill. I was annoyed at first cause I thought it was more friendly. But then I lost a potential contract with a bank because the manager saw my casual tone as unprofessional. After that I changed my whole email style to full sentences and proper grammar. Has anyone else had to unlearn how they type online to fit a workplace?
